How they compare
Suriname currently reports 3.3% against 3.2% in Congo, a difference of 0.1%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 5 shared years of data; in 2018 it was Suriname ahead.
Congo ranks 15th and Suriname ranks 14th of 188 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Congo averaged higher in 1 and Suriname in 1.
